build: :construction_worker: Add Docker build CI job
Tim Izzo tim@5ika.ch
Fri, 15 Sep 2023 17:02:06 +0200
1 files changed,
18 insertions(+),
0 deletions(-)
jump to
A
.github/workflows/docker.yml
@@ -0,0 +1,18 @@
+name: Docker Build & Push +on: + push + +env: + USERNAME: octree + IMAGE_NAME: caroster + +jobs: + build-docker-image: + runs-on: ubuntu-latest + steps: + - uses: actions/checkout@v3 + - run: docker login -u $USERNAME -p $PASSWORD + env: + PASSWORD: ${{secrets.DOCKER_HUB_PASSWORD}} + - run: docker build -t $USERNAME/$IMAGE_NAME . + - run: docker push $USERNAME/$IMAGE_NAME